Medieval Dynasty: A Journey to Survival and Growth
In Medieval Dynasty, players take on the role of a young man who deserts the battlefield to pursue a new life on the edges of the kingdom. Amid a time of feudalism, conscripted military service, and constant warfare, this man’s decision to abandon the military and chart his own course is not without risks. With nothing but the basics of survival at hand, the player’s journey begins as a humble settler trying to carve out a new life in an unforgiving world.
The game’s dynamic world operates on a day-night cycle and features various weather conditions that directly affect gameplay. As you build your settlement, you must contend with various challenges, from defending against wild animal attacks to dealing with bandits. Combat plays a crucial role in defending your settlement, but Medieval Dynasty provides players with the option to avoid conflict through strategic planning and diplomacy.
Alongside survival elements, Medieval Dynasty incorporates robust city-building mechanics. You can expand your settlement, construct buildings, and upgrade your village. As your settlement grows, more settlers are drawn to your land, creating new opportunities and challenges. One of the game’s unique features is the possibility of starting a family, with players having the opportunity to marry, have children, and build a long-lasting dynasty.

Medieval Dynasty Cheats: Enhancing Your Gameplay Experience
Life in Medieval Dynasty can be tough, especially in the early stages of the game. The slow start and the need for constant resource management can be overwhelming for new players. Fortunately, the game includes several built-in cheats that can make gameplay easier or provide additional customization options. These cheats are available through the in-game options menu and can be applied across all versions of the game, from PC to consoles.
One of the unique features of Medieval Dynasty is that cheats are available directly from the game’s settings, which means there’s no need for third-party software or mods to unlock them. To access these cheats, navigate to the “Customize Game” menu from the game’s options. Some cheats can only be activated at the beginning of a new game, while others can be applied during gameplay. Additionally, certain cheats are seasonal and will reset at the start of each new season.
Cheats Available at the Start of a New Game
- Difficulty: This cheat adjusts various settings in the game to make the overall experience easier or harder based on developer presets.
Cheats Available During Active Gameplay
- Taxes: This cheat allows you to adjust the amount of taxes you are required to pay for your buildings or fields.
- Buildings Limit: This cheat changes the maximum number of buildings you can have in your settlement. Be cautious, as too many buildings may affect game performance.
- Unlimited HP: This cheat makes you invulnerable to damage.
- Unlimited Stamina: With this cheat, stamina consumption is turned off, so you can run and work endlessly without tiring.
- Lack of Hunger/Thirst: These cheats turn off the need to eat or drink, making survival much easier.
- Unlimited Carry Weight: This cheat removes the weight limit on items you can carry, allowing you to transport more goods without penalty.
- Fast Crafting: With this cheat, crafting becomes instantaneous, allowing you to craft all items in one cycle.
- Fast Building: Building is instantly completed with a single hit from the hammer, speeding up construction.
- XP Gain Multiplier: This cheat alters the rate at which you gain experience points, allowing you to level up more quickly.
- Technology Gain Multiplier: Similar to the XP cheat, this one speeds up your technology progress.
- Dynasty Reputation Multiplier: This cheat changes how quickly your dynasty reputation increases, allowing you to gain prestige faster.
- Stop Dropped Items From Spoiling: This cheat prevents items dropped on the ground from spoiling when the season changes.
Seasonal Cheats
These cheats apply to each new season and provide extra customization for your gameplay:
- Season Length: Adjust how long each season lasts.
- Inhabitants’ Needs: Control the food, water, and wood needs of your villagers. Setting these to 0% will eliminate the need to supply resources.
- Bandits: Turn bandits on or off.
- Bandits HP/Damage: Adjust the health and damage of bandits.
- Animals HP/Damage: Modify the health and damage of animals, making hunting easier or harder.

1. Does Medieval Dynasty have a command console? No, Medieval Dynasty does not have a traditional command console. However, cheats can be accessed directly from the game’s options menu.
2. Are there mods for Medieval Dynasty? Yes, the active community for the game has developed various mods that improve gameplay, enhance performance, and add new features.
3. Is there a building limit in Medieval Dynasty? Yes, the default building limit is set at 65 buildings. However, this can be adjusted using the cheat menu. Be cautious when increasing this limit, as too many buildings can negatively impact performance.
